What affects the price

When you plan a total home transformation, the final number depends on several moving parts. The biggest factors are the square footage involved, the current condition of your home’s systems, and the level of finishes you choose. Opting for high-end materials like custom cabinetry or premium stone countertops will push your budget higher than standard selections. What is the difference between renovating and remodeling?

Renovating typically means restoring something to a good state of repair, like fixing worn-out cabinets or updating paint. Remodeling is more about changing the structure or layout, like moving a wall to create an open-concept living space in your Santa Rosa home. Both can greatly improve your living experience.
